MOFTEC
minister calls for "action" in three direct links
(11/13/2002)
Chinese Minister of Foreign Trade and Economic Cooperation Shi
Guangsheng called for "action" in promoting the three
direct links across the Taiwan Straits.
Shi said at a press conference organized Wednesday by the media
center for the 16th National Congress of the Communist Party of
China that there should be no more talks but concrete action now
for the three direct links.
As to direct charter flight by Taiwan air companies, Shi said relevant
mainland civil aviation authorities would respond actively if Taiwan
air companies applied for such flight.
